Proceeding contribution from Baroness Beckett (Labour) in the House of Commons on Monday, 18 December 2006. It occurred during Ministerial statement on European Council.
European Council
I can assure my hon. Friend that we have not only resisted any attempt to put in new criteria for membership but rejected, on every occasion when it has been raised, any attempt to suggest that there is an automatic link between future enlargement and institutional reform.
